Output 662e1d8c6f37c2bb7dc49d32b5c013d9645d3ca27e302965a47a5a6bc8d973f7:3

value
67266319
script pubkey
OP_0 OP_PUSHBYTES_20 251001a7801770061dc50a56c106a1440fc2cf8a
address
bc1qy5gqrfuqzacqv8w9pftvzp4pgs8u9nu2smkxq3
transaction
662e1d8c6f37c2bb7dc49d32b5c013d9645d3ca27e302965a47a5a6bc8d973f7
confirmations
261081
spent
true